Afterwards, we'll arrive at the La Mexicana Mine, at 4,200 metres (13,780 feet) above sea level. What do you know about the gold rush that swept through Argentina in the 19th century? We'll find out all about it! Incredibly, this was one of the main centres of gold and silver extraction in the province.
We'll learn how precious metals were extracted in this mining centre and we'll also reveal the history of the cable car that transported the metals to the town of Chilecito.
